HB 137 is a bill aimed towards sport bikes and speeders stating for measures leading up to confiscation of vevhicle if you are a repeat offender...I know this accident is the fault of the driver of the car and HB 137 had a stiffer penelties bill attached to it making it more of a harsher penalty if you kill someone on a Motorcycle, well that stiffer penalty part was stricken from HB 137 and HB 137 passed and will become law, so it is back to normal making it a non offence if you kill someone on a motorcycle all you get sighted for is the infraction of the cause, like not yealding right of way or some other infraction to a traffic law...so in turn she will get slap on the wrist for killing that rider and will pay a traffic citation if one was written.
